Marine Boat Engine Crankshaft Rear Oil Seal 3005885 3005886 for K19 QSK19 KTA19 Diesel Engine 3160925 3870890
| Product Name | Crankshaft Rear Oil Seal |
| Part number | 3160925 3870890 |
| OE Number | 3005885 3005886 |
| Engine Model | K19 QSK19 KTA19 |
| Application | excavator/Machinery/generator |
| MOQ | 1 PC |





